MEMO — Branch Managers

Re: Osmund Media licensing dispute

Osmund Media has challenged our distribution rights to the Larkspur catalogue. Until resolved, suspend new Larkspur promotions and route customer inquiries to head office. Legal expects clarity within six weeks. Please hold all related commitments; the confidential note below explains why.

internal memo for tagef-hadup: Gross margin on Ulaath came in at 15 percent against a plan of 5 percent. Only 7 of the 120 pilot accounts renewed Ulaath, so a churn review is set for October 15.

Ticket: Config drift — session-token refresh failures on Copperline Auth

Users are being logged out mid-session on two prod nodes. Root cause appears to be configuration drift: the refresh window on those nodes is shorter than the token lifetime set by the issuer, so refresh attempts land after expiry. The other nodes were updated during the Harwick release; these two were missed. Before patching, confirm against the intended values, which are as follows.

config for faduf-yahap:
[lamvan]
team = rusael
access_code = ac_ac22dc
owner = druius.istdor
host = lamvan.novacio.example
port = 8443
peer = soreth.xolmario.corp
salt = 0768e68d
pin = 8310

### Audit item 14 — Audit-log viewer (Brimvault console)

Verify viewer enforces read-only scope. Confirm export button respects retention filters. Check that redacted fields stay redacted in CSV output. Pagination must not leak entries outside the requester's org. Timestamps: UTC only, no local drift. Load test at 50k rows pending. Sign-off blocked until redaction regression suite passes in staging. Owner for remediation and final verification is listed below.

approver of tawip-bagap = Holdor Silath

Postmortem follow-up: the stale-cache bug in Lanternbox served day-old inventory pages because the invalidation worker silently dropped messages after a queue rename. The fix ships in release 4.12 and adds a TTL ceiling plus a heartbeat check on the invalidator. As the contractor handling this rollout, deploy to the Cormick staging ring first, confirm cache entries expire within 60 seconds, then promote to production. The release artifact must be signed before the promote step will accept it, using the key that follows below.

deploy key for fafof-yaguf: bky4_zHj6